Welp i started unpacking the car and since i had no room to leave all those parts laying around i figured i'd just ziptie most of the stuff on there. So here it is my 89 200SX The good part is that the exterior is complete, the lights are complete, the battery is in the back already. The bad part is the left front is bent, the front brakes were literally cut off, and most bolts snapped and need to be drilled out. Now i'm just talking about the outside of the car here, to be honest i knew it'll be a big job but it was a little bit bigger then i thought. The question now is, will i get it just running and looking alright, or will i wire tuck the engine bay and make a clean car. Is it worth it? I'll need to make a list of what i need to make sure of it. |

The S13 project will be shut down do to minumum experience in that and just to much work. sooooo i bought a working one with just some rust and bad paint! it's a 1990 Nissan 200SX S13 with a CA18DET here's a specs list! It's really tail happy in the rain which i love! Engine: CA18DET new Garret T25G turbo HKS SSQV blowoff valve 3Inch intercooler 2 inch catback exhaust system walbro 255LH pump shortshifter Exedy sports organic clutch suspension: HSD Coilovers Apex tierods Drift Works tension rods s14 4 pots brakes front 280x30 brembo brakes Ferodo DS2500 brake pads camberplates whiteline swaybars polybushed bushings subframe lockers S14 Diff(VLSD) APEX Steel brake lines 17x8/17x9 Rota's interior: S14 seat QSP deepdish steeringwheel pics: |

And he's back with some updates!
Starting to fix shizzle on the Silvizzle! Started op with the plastic protection thingy that goes over the fan which is mounted on the engine(should get a electrical fan directly to the radiator tho..) wasn't as easy as i thought but apparently there was a small plastic part that had to be taken off to make it fit! Well whatever went in with ease after removing it but had to tighten everything up with zipties since the bolts i had were to short.(temporary fix don't worry about it) Fixed the broken piece surrounding the steeringwheel hub with the fans and buttons for the lights. Taking it of was a 30 second job. Putting it back in took me like a goddamn half hour! Didn't fit and finally figured out that i had to remove 2 bolts from te steering rack to drop it far enough to take it out. But hey i fixed it! Put everything back together and forget that i had to switch out the speedo. Well fuck.. Next time then put the centre fan back in since that was a piece of wood with 2 openigs for gauges which i wouldn't use anyway! You'll find out soon why.. switched out a rear light with a small crack on it. But didn't fit properly which i found out later so i'm gonna switch it back soon. drove around a few days and bought some maintenace stuff. You know the usual 5W40 Oil, oil filter, spark plugs, fuel filter, radiator fluid, radiator flush and new windscreen wiper since these skipped 12 times before reaching te top of the windshield.. then a buddy of mine hooked me up with this old school 90's Defi Dash which i never heard of since i've always driven N/A cars. BUT! This little device is amazing! It reads the Oil temp, oil pressure, boost, speedo, Rpm's, shift light, fuel pressure, exhaust temp, water temp, air fuel ratio, a built in stopwatch that records everything and let's you play it back, And the best part is every sensor and wiring is brand new and complete! So I immediately bought a sandwich plate and called up another buddy to help out too! drove an hour to get there and got started. 2 buddy's started working on the Demi dash(i suck at wiring so it was a better idea to let them do it) and me and another buddy started on the engine and maintenace. He found an used decat from his R33 GTS-T which we put on mine complete with those thingy's that you put between the exhaust?(Hey my english is good for a dutch guy but i don't know every word :awesome:) and with a hole for the exhaust temp sensor! in the meantime he started on checking the compression and pistons/engine wall, which came out just fine for a 238k km CA18DET. First 3 cilinders gave 10-10.5 bar and the last one 9-9.5 bar(which is normal for the last one) so the engine is in great shape! Tapped the oil out, it was pretty black tho so it needed new oil, screwed the oil filter off and placed the sandwichplate with 3 sensors. 2 for oil temp(needed to close the opening so meh 1 won't be used) and the oil pressure sensor. Slammed 3.5 litres of oil in it and i removed the fuel filter. which was a pain in my ass since it SQUIRTED IN MY EYE (Got your attention on that part didn't i :D) attached the Boost sensor to the vaccum hose and put the wires back in the car, the guys were getting there but since we couldn't weld the wires together it's temporary yoloswag laying over the dash and passenger footwell. All wired up, oiled up and a fresh start again, started ticking for 20 seconds but hey the oil needs to reach places! worked out perfect and she purrs like awesomeness! Next things to do is switch the old left tail light back in, switch out the speedo and hope for the best and do the rest of the wiring. @David,i'll think about it but i wouldn't recommend buying mine to be honest. anyway's, back to the S13. Did somethings again today since i finally got a vacation! Started out with a new gasket for the test pipe since it was leaking(still is because of the wrong bolts goddamnit) Did a radiator flush and changed the coolant since it was pretty brownish/orange and it needs to be pink. Also changed the thermostat! swapped out the pod filter for a fresh one and it runs really good now!(fun fact it's the exact same podfilter) also swapped out the battery for a fresh one. some pics again |
